Terms of the mission
The coordinator is responsible for the good execution and quality of the whole project, according to the project proposal approved by the Agence Française de Développement (AFD) .
Under the responsibility of the Country Director of PE&D in Cambodia, s/he will be responsible of the global follow-up and coordination of the project and of the organization of the exchanges between the different country teams.
As such, s/he will be responsible to
- Follow-up and update the implementation strategy of the PEGASE project in coordination with the project managers, incl
- Follow-up of the general M&E Framework with the support of the M&E officer
- Follow up of the global time plan
- Development of additional tools if necessary
- Supervision of the online shared documentation system
- Development the ToR for the final evaluation together with the M&E officer
- Continual assessment of the relevancy of the strategy and recommend changes if needed
- Design, together with the project managers and the country director, the next phases of the project
- Prepare and facilitate the exchanges between the different countries, incl
- Organization of a quarterly steering committee gathering the national teams
- Organization of exposure visits
- Organization of an online annual capitalization workshop
- Facilitation, together with the psychosocial expert, of 4 working groups (child rights-based approach, gender equity, social work, relations with local authorities)
- Prepare the reports, incl
- Reporting to the executive committee of the project , which includes the Executive Director of PE&D, the Director of International Operations of Asmae and the PE&D Country Director in Cambodia
- Compilation of the narrative reports and production of a qualitative report for the donors or for any other purposes
- Coordination with the finance manager of the project on financial reports
- Promote and raise some funds for the project, incl
- Provide news, testimonies, photos, videos…on the project for communication purposes
- Write project proposals
- Networking with regional groups and collectives and representing the project to national authorities
- The coordinator is also the project manager for Cambodia. As such, s/he will be responsible for
- Supervision, capacity building and guidance of the implementing partner
- Monitoring, evaluation and recommendation to optimize the local implementing strategy
- Reporting and budget follow-up of the activities in Cambodia
- In this framework, s/he will work in tight coordination with the partner team, the PE&D financial manager for Cambodia and the PE&D M&E officer for Cambodia
- The coordinator is also in charge of the administrative (agreement with the local authorities, authorizations for visits…) and budget follow-up for Laos
